3D Printing in Dental Surgery



To boost the area of oral surgery, you can check out the subtopic of 3D printing in dental surgery. This innovative modern technology has the potential to transform the method oral surgeons run and deal with patients. Here are 4 crucial methods which 3D printing is shaping the field:

- ** Personalized Surgical Guides **: 3D printing enables the creation of highly exact and patient-specific medical guides, enhancing the accuracy and performance of treatments.

- ** Implant Prosthetics **: With 3D printing, oral cosmetic surgeons can produce customized implant prosthetics that completely fit a patient's distinct composition, leading to far better end results and client complete satisfaction.

- ** Bone Grafting **: 3D printing makes it possible for the manufacturing of patient-specific bone grafts, minimizing the demand for conventional grafting techniques and improving recovery and recuperation time.

- ** Education and learning and Training **: 3D printing can be made use of to develop reasonable surgical models for instructional purposes, allowing dental cosmetic surgeons to exercise intricate procedures before executing them on clients.

With its prospective to improve accuracy, customization, and training, 3D printing is an amazing growth in the field of dental surgery.
